Air Purifiers

Even though air filters do a great job of trapping particles in the air, they can’t catch everything. Air purifiers are great at removing any lingering contaminants in the air. They’re great add-ons for people with allergies or respiratory conditions.

Air purifiers remove contaminants from the air, making it safer to breathe. As a bonus, they can also help improve the efficiency of your HVAC system. Always ensure that you get the right-size air purifier for your home.

Programmable Thermostats

Programmable thermostats allow you to set specific temperatures for different times of the day. This can help you save money on your energy bill by not heating or cooling your home when you’re not there. You can also set different temperatures for different weekdays, so your home is always comfortable when you need it.

UV Lights

UV lights are great at improving indoor air quality. They work by killing bacteria and viruses that can cause illnesses. UV lights can kill up to 98% of bacteria and viruses, making your home a safer place to live.

HVAC systems are common breeding grounds for bacteria and viruses. These organisms can spread through the air, causing respiratory illnesses. They can also spread into your ductwork, contaminating your indoor air.

Zoned Heating and Cooling

Zoned heating and cooling systems allow you to control the temperature in different areas of your home. This can be a great way to save money on your energy bill because you can set different temperatures for different areas of your home. For example, you may want to keep the bedrooms warmer at night than the living room.

Zoned heating and cooling systems can also improve the comfort of your home because you can customize the temperature to meet your needs. If you need a little extra warmth in your home, you can set the temperature higher in the areas you use the most. Ductless HVAC systems offer multi-zone heating and cooling capabilities in an energy-efficient way.

Energy-Efficient Windows

Windows that aren’t energy-efficient can cause your HVAC system to work harder than needed. Energy-efficient windows help keep the heat in the winter and the cool air in the summer. This can help you save money on energy bills and make your home more comfortable year-round.
